黑狐家游戏

列式数据库采用存储模型,列存储数据库,列存储数据库,颠覆传统存储方式的革命性创新

欧气 0 0
列式数据库通过创新存储模型,采用列存储方式,彻底颠覆了传统存储方式,实现了数据的高效存储和查询,为大数据时代的数据处理提供了革命性的解决方案。

本文目录导读:

  1. 列存储数据库的原理
  2. 列存储数据库的特点
  3. 列存储数据库的应用优势

随着大数据时代的到来,数据量呈爆炸式增长,对数据库的性能提出了更高的要求,传统的行存储数据库在处理大规模数据时,面临着数据读取效率低、存储空间浪费、查询性能差等问题,为了解决这些问题,列存储数据库应运而生,它采用了一种全新的存储模型,极大地提高了数据读取效率和存储空间利用率,本文将详细介绍列存储数据库的原理、特点及其在实际应用中的优势。

列式数据库采用存储模型,列存储数据库,列存储数据库,颠覆传统存储方式的革命性创新

图片来源于网络,如有侵权联系删除

列存储数据库的原理

列存储数据库将数据按照列进行存储,而不是像传统行存储数据库那样按照行进行存储,这意味着,相同类型的数据会被存储在一起,而不是像行存储那样将不同类型的数据混合存储,一个包含姓名、年龄、性别等字段的表,在列存储数据库中,姓名、年龄、性别等字段的数据会分别存储在不同的列中。

这种存储方式使得列存储数据库在数据读取、压缩、索引等方面具有显著优势,以下是列存储数据库的主要原理:

1、数据分区:将数据按照列进行分区,使得相同类型的数据存储在同一分区中,这样可以提高数据读取效率,因为查询操作只需读取相关分区即可。

2、数据压缩:列存储数据库采用多种压缩算法对数据进行压缩,减少存储空间占用,压缩后的数据在读取时可以更快地被解压,提高查询性能。

3、索引优化:列存储数据库通过建立索引来提高查询效率,与传统行存储数据库相比,列存储数据库的索引更加紧凑,可以更快地定位到所需数据。

4、数据列访问:由于列存储数据库将数据按照列进行存储,因此在查询操作中,可以只读取相关列的数据,从而减少数据读取量和提高查询效率。

列式数据库采用存储模型,列存储数据库,列存储数据库,颠覆传统存储方式的革命性创新

图片来源于网络,如有侵权联系删除

列存储数据库的特点

1、高效的数据读取:列存储数据库在处理大规模数据查询时,可以快速读取所需列的数据,提高查询效率。

2、节省存储空间:由于列存储数据库采用数据压缩技术,可以大大减少存储空间占用。

3、支持多种压缩算法:列存储数据库支持多种压缩算法,可以根据实际需求选择合适的压缩方式,进一步提高存储空间利用率。

4、优化索引:列存储数据库的索引更加紧凑,可以更快地定位到所需数据,提高查询效率。

5、支持多种查询语言:列存储数据库支持多种查询语言,如SQL、NoSQL等,方便用户进行数据查询。

列存储数据库的应用优势

1、大数据场景:在处理大规模数据时,列存储数据库具有显著优势,可以提高查询效率,降低存储成本。

列式数据库采用存储模型,列存储数据库,列存储数据库,颠覆传统存储方式的革命性创新

图片来源于网络,如有侵权联系删除

2、高并发场景:列存储数据库可以快速读取所需数据,满足高并发场景下的查询需求。

3、数据分析场景:列存储数据库在数据分析领域具有广泛应用,可以快速读取和分析大量数据。

4、数据挖掘场景:列存储数据库支持多种查询语言,便于进行数据挖掘和挖掘算法的实现。

列存储数据库作为一种颠覆传统存储方式的革命性创新,具有高效的数据读取、节省存储空间、优化索引等显著优势,在当前大数据时代,列存储数据库在各个领域具有广泛的应用前景,随着技术的不断发展,列存储数据库将在未来发挥更加重要的作用。

标签: #列存储技术

黑狐家游戏
  • 评论列表

留言评论